摘要
Based on the analysis of the characteristics of electron probe image, This paper proposes a novel EPMA image fusion scheme based on Contourlet Transform. As a novel multiscale geometric analysis tool, Contourlet has shown many advantages over the conventional image representation methods. It provides flexible number of directions and captures the intrinsic geometrical structure of images. The efficient directional filter banks with low redundancy of contourlet are very attractive for image processing. Experiments show the proposed image fusion method can have better performance than existing image fusion methods,which is good for further image Processing and Analysis such as identical micro surface target recognition, impurity feature extraction and etc.
